Do Dolphins Give Birth Or Lay Eggs,
Articles A
Terraform also allows management of on-prem resources. Once you complete the install, verify its installed via the dashboard. To add reviewers, open the PR in your browser, and then make your updates on the PR's Overview page.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. , , master . Once all required reviewers approve your pull request (PR) and the PR meets all branch policy requirements, you can merge your changes into the target branch and complete the PR. rev2023.3.3.43278. For example, to update the title and description for PR #21, use: You can add reviewers in the Reviewers section of a new or existing PR. You can configure the default organization using, Name or ID of the project. We know where to find extensions and how to install them. How many installs This is a great bellwether on how well the extension does its job. Create a file named newpythonfile.py and push to the master branch. A PR set to autocomplete displays an Auto-complete badge on the Pull requests page. It performs all tasks defined in the getting started document except creating a Facebook signing key required by some starter policies. Visual Studio 2017, .cs Git.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. I ran into a merge conflict. Any conflicts the system is unable to resolve remain in the window. Not the answer you're looking for? If you do not have the toolbar, click File | Preferences | Settings, then search for codelens. Next, add the files and commit as shown in the following script. From Home, select Pull Requests to view lists of PRs opened by you or assigned to you. The following script makes a change to the newpythonfile.py file so you can see the change is local. You can edit the file directly in either GitHub or Azure DevOps. Find centralized, trusted content and collaborate around the technologies you use most. This option is only available if you have Exempt from policy enforcement permissions. Click the edit icon as shown in the following illustration. How do I safely merge a Git branch into master? How often updated Doesnt tell you much by itself, but should it be updated because what it connects to is getting updated? Once the PR is active, this icon goes away, but you can still change the target branch of the PR. Some options aren't available for some merge types. If not, first take pull of both the branches or push your local changes if any.
DevOps Azure DevOps In 2 years, I've never This will help to add context to the conversations in the channel. 0. When I create a PR to merge feature/cool_feature into develop, our Azure Devops will automatically run a pipeline for this PR. Thanks for contributing an answer to Stack Overflow!
How to resolve merge conflicts in Azure DevOps current UI To remove draft status from a PR, set --draft to false. When the PR is completed, you receive an email notification. To open a PR in the web portal and view the policies in effect, right-click the PR and select Open in browser. Before the first time you save a PR, you can switch the source and target branches of the PR by selecting the Switch source and target branches icon next to the branch names. You will see the notice: CONFLICT (content): Merge conflict in newpythonfile.py as shown in the following illustration. When you're ready to have your changes reviewed, select Create to create the PR. Asking for help, clarification, or responding to other answers. Open a pull request in the web portal. Click Conflicts to see it. As you enter a name or email address, a list of matching users or groups appears. Push the changes using the following code. Recipients receive an email requesting their attention and linking to the PR. Cost Very few extensions cost you anything for the extension. Removing a link only removes the link between the work item and the PR. i) Make backups outside the folder system for the repository ii) Totally delete your 'local' folder for the repository. This often happens when someone makes a change or when you are merging branches. I usually use a prefix to mark the target deployment, so the latest release for each deployment can be found quicker in the git repository.
More info about Internet Explorer and Microsoft Edge, Default Git repository and branch permissions, Connect to your project from Visual Studio. The entries four and five were added to the workspace or target version: Conflicts with content changes made only in the local workspace or target branch. Select View > Team Explorer to open Team Explorer. The comments and discussion in the pull request give additional context for the changes made in the topic branch. Name of the target branch. To copy changes from an active PR, select Cherry-pick from the PR's More options menu. Maybe the PR is still a work in progress, or it's a hotfix for an upcoming release. You can then create a new PR from the new branch. FYI the link for the Build Usage extension is incorrect its points to the same URL as Teams. Conflicts caused by renaming file in the server version or source branch. Creates Microsoft Azure DevOps (ADO) Team Projects, boards, dashboards, sprints, area/iteration paths, and manages permissions. To create a new PR in your project, use az repos pr create. Help me please!!! Connect and share knowledge within a single location that is structured and easy to search. You can queue build validations manually by selecting the more options menu in the PR. Select the branch with the changes and the branch you want to merge the changes into, such as the main branch. Select names from the list to add as optional reviewers. , , , . How do I delete a Git branch locally and remotely? Push the changes and it will be resolved. With this extension you can visualize these work items from within the work item form. This walkthrough take you on the steps for the common scenario how to resolve the merge conflicts, such as shown in the following illustration (provided by Microsoft). Service it extends Tells you were youll use the extension, sometimes the extension has multiple pieces and/or will affect multiple systems. Keep these fields up to date so reviewers can understand the changes in the PR. Select the Save icon to save changes, or select the Undo icon to discard the changes. More info about Internet Explorer and Microsoft Edge. You can configure the default organization by using, Recommended JMESPath string. When it isn't clear how to merge changes, Git shows the files that conflict on the PR's Overview page. we got into a discussion on the likelihood that the PR build is If the system can't automatically resolve a conflict, or if you want to make sure you understand what's changing, you must manually resolve the conflict. But remember that there could be services associated with the connection that could have a cost. Accepted values: To complete a PR, you must be a member of the, To contribute to a PR, you must be a member of the, To view or review PRs, you must be a member of the Azure DevOps project with, To learn more about permissions and access, see, In Azure DevOps Services, you can manage PRs and other resources from the, If a policy on the target branch prohibits using rebase strategies, you need. To change a reviewer between required and optional, or remove a reviewer, select More options to the right of the reviewer name. Connect and share knowledge within a single location that is structured and easy to search. Remove a work item link by selecting the x icon next to the work item. Build task will automatically run over a thousand code quality checks for various languages. Space separated. Each value is a new line. To set an existing PR to draft, use az repos pr update --id
--draft true. Full text of the 'Sri Mahalakshmi Dhyanam & Stotram', Difference between "select-editor" and "update-alternatives --config editor". For example: Automatically detect organization. Depending on branch policies and other requirements, your PR might need to meet various criteria before you can complete the PR and merge the changes into the target branch. To solve the conflict you will: You will want an understanding of Git basics. Auto-merge merge conflicts of specific files in AzureDevops. Change), You are commenting using your Facebook account. You can copy commits from one branch to another by using cherry-pick. Select the names to add as reviewers. If that happens, you can change the target branch of an active PR: You can share a pull request by email to notify reviewers and communicate with team members. Visual Studio 2019 version 16.8 and later versions provides a Git version control experience while maintaining the Team Explorer Git user interface. It is possible to resolve some merge conflicts on site. The --description parameter accepts Markdown entry, and each value in the argument is a new line of the PR description. See our previous post, Cheatsheet and best practices for Git. The Visual Studio Marketplace page wasn't helpful to me. WebOnce the feature is complete, the branch can be merged back into the main code branch (usually master). In Azure Boards, from Backlogs or Queries in the Work view, open a work item that's linked to the branch. WebFree Download Azure DevOps With SourceTree Project Use Unreal Engine 5.1.1 Published 2/2023 Created by Sazzad Hossain MP4 | Video: h264, 1280x720 | Audio: AAC, 44.1 KHz, 2 Ch Genre: eLearning | Language: English | Duration: 7 Lectures ( 1h 10m ) | Size: 520 MB Free Download Azure DevOps With Work items that are opened in Excel can be edited and published back to Azure DevOps. DevOps merges changes from feature/cool_feature to develop through internal merge branch and builds it. There has been a word of mouth spread about using it, or maybe this is a key gap in Azure DevOps being filled. Making statements based on opinion; back them up with references or personal experience. Edit the PR description by selecting the Edit icon in the Description section. All branches and pull-requests are automatically analyzed, helps discover early any bug or vulnerability in the code. Styling contours by colour and by line thickness in QGIS, Follow Up: struct sockaddr storage initialization by network format-string. To try to resolve selected conflicts by using all the preceding automerge options, select one or more conflicts and then choose AutoMerge. If not specified, defaults to the default branch of the target repository. 1 merge conflict azure devops. Azure DevOps Visual Studio Code how to resolve merge conflicts with git? Accepted values: Bypass any required policies and complete the pull request once it's mergeable. Accepted values: Transition any work items linked to the pull request into the next logical state, for example Resolved. Or, select the dropdown arrow next to the Complete button, and select one of the following options: On the Complete pull request screen, enter the message for the merge commit and update the PR description. Work in a streamlined task/command-oriented manner without having to worry about the GUI flows. For more information, see Branch policies. Author If the extension is from a trusted company certainly makes it easier to install. I had this problem too, coming from github where you can usually resolve text file changes in browser. On your local repo, you want to get the late To see side by side comparison of the changes, click Compare Changes in the toolbar. The PR Overview tab summarizes branch policies that are passing or failing for the PR. At the time of writing DevOps doesn't have any built in tool to resolve a pull request merge c Get notifications for various events related to builds and releases, Approve release deployments from your channel, Use filters to customize what you hear in the channel. Override branch policies and enable merge to force a branch to merge even if it doesn't satisfy all branch policies. Complete the merge and push your merged changes to GitHub repo. From the Azure DevOps project website, you can create a new PR from: You can create PRs for any branch from your project's Pull requests page on the web. Changes to each version resulted in identical file content. I have two branches, develop and feature/cool_feature. Automatically detect organization. Select Set auto-complete from the Complete dropdown list to complete and merge the PR changes as soon as conditions satisfy all branch policies. Next, click the Source Control icon in the left toolbar. When you're ready to have the PR reviewed and completed, select Publish at upper right in the PR. You should see the conflict as shown in the following illustration. To show all conflicts in your workspace, choose Get All Conflicts. If the issue remains unclear, well be happy to help you in the Customer Service and Support team for Azure DevOps. You can exercise Git features from either interface interchangeably.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Availability of this feature is probably related to how complex differences are. Be aware that a new commit will be created for the target branch without keeping the commit history from the source branch. Is this The following example completes PR #21, deletes its source branch, resolves its linked work items, and adds a merge commit message: There are a few situations when rebasing during PR completion isn't possible: In all these cases, you can still rebase your branch locally and then push upstream, or squash-merge your changes when you complete the PR. Go ahead and make Azure DevOps your own. Edit the file with reported merge conflicts locally. The overview lists only failed policies, but you can see all the policy checks by selecting View checks. This prompt is displayed on Pull Requests and Files. Add an optional message in the Note (Optional) field, and then select Send. Now right-click on master and choose Merge From and make sure master branch is your source and feature-branch is the target. Neerav Bhatia It only takes a minute to sign up. On the PR Overview page, branch policy requirements have an To add a tag when creating a PR, type a tag name in the Tags section. Common content changes were made that resulted in identical content in each version. In GitHub, naviate to the repo, and click on the file name you just created. Or select the dropdown arrow next to the Complete button, and select one of the options. You can't remove reviewers that are required by branch policy. To create a PR as a draft, set the --draft parameter to true when you create the PR. As you enter a name or email address, a list of matching users or groups appears. Git is distributed version control system designed to handle everything from small to very large projects with speed and efficiency.The foundation of DevOps, begins with using source code control. Get notified whenever work items are created, updated, commented on, deleted or restored. @@ -20,8 +23,8 @@ random.seed(1001) git diff? If your repo has a default template, all PRs in the repo have the default template's description text at creation. git, , ? You can press and hold either the Ctrl or the Shift key to select multiple conflicts. Conflict resolutions applied to a three-way merge are seldom successful or valid when rebasing all the PR commits individually. Is it correct to use "the" before "materials used in making buildings are"? Select the work item from the list that appears. When submitting pull requests, there often are merge conflicts with our WPF resource files (simple XML). If the user or group you want to review your PR isn't a member of your project, you need to add them to the project before you can add them as reviewers.